US rig count edges up while Canadian count declines week-on-week

Friday, 27 October 2023 21:17:33 (GMT+3)   |   San Diego
       

Baker Hughes has reported that for the week ending Oct. 27, 2023, the US rotary rig count increased by one to 625.

The number of rigs drilling for gas decreased by one to 117, while the number of rigs drilling for oil increased by two to 504. The overall US rig count is down by 143 rigs in a year-on-year comparison.

Meanwhile, the Canadian rig count decreased by two to 196 rigs in the week ending Oct. 27. The Canadian rig count is down by 16 rigs compared to the same reporting period last year.
